Tinubu approves new management team for FGN Power company

President Bola Tinubu has approved the appointment of new members of the management team of the FGN Power Company Limited.
This is contained in a statement by Ajuri Ngelale, special adviser to the President on media and publicity, on Friday in Abuja.
Mr Ngelale said the appointment was in recognition of the role of power supply in driving enterprise and industrial development and part of a comprehensive effort to reform the power sector and ensure energy security for Nigerians.
The members of the new board are managing director/chief executive officer (CEO) – Kenny Anuwe (reappointed); and company secretary/legal advisor – Prof. Mamman Lawal (reappointed).
Others are chief technical officer (CTO) – Ebenezer Fapohunda, chief commercial officer (CCO) – Babatunde Oniru, and chief financial officer (CFO) – Julius Olabiyi.
The FGN Power Company Limited was established with the aim of securing financing, coordinating stakeholders, and contractual arrangements to implement the PPI.
Mr Ngelale said that with the appointment, the new team is expected to work for the realisation of the core objectives of the Presidential Power Initiative (PPI) in close collaboration with Siemens Energy.
He said that this would be through a holistic overhaul, modernisation, and expansion of the national grid and other critical measures to ensure the growth of the Nigeria Electricity Supply Industry (NESI).
